Abstract
The Schumacher-Slichter technique was utilized to determine the absolute Pauli spin susceptibility of stage-1 and stage-2 graphite-As intercalation compounds. The results lead to a determination of the densities of states at the Fermi energy, 2.8× and 3.7× states/eV , respectively; substantially lower than in metals with comparable conductivity.
